How to Make a Shaped Sandwich for your Kids

Use Kids Sandwich Cutters for Lunch and Teatime Fun!

Do you want to make something a little more inspiring for your kids' lunchboxes than limp, soggy sandwiches? Do you have trouble getting them to eat their sandwiches at all, no matter how yummy you try to make them? Or perhaps they love sandwiches already, but you simply want to have some fun!

Shaped food of any kind is always a hit with kids. While shaped pre-packaged food is not always that healthy, making your own shaped sandwiches is easy and you have full control over the content, so can make them as healthy as you want! All you need is a selection of cookie cutters or sandwich cutters.

The trend of Bento is also growing in popularity, where the food in a lunchbox is turned into a wonderful miniature scene, so if you're inspired to try this, a shaped sandwich is a great place to start. Shaped sandwiches are also ideal for children's parties and other events!

How to Make your Shaped Sandwich

Use your cookie cutter to cut out the shape from two slices of bread. Do this before filling the sandwich, so there is no waste. Some cutters are made with two-in-one shapes, so you can cut both halves of the sandwich from one slice of bread.

Butter the bread and add your filling!

You can also decorate the top of your sandwich - for example, use raisins for eyes, slither of carrot for a mouth and so on.

Waste not want not - save the leftover bread and whizz it in a food mixer to make breadcrumbs. You can freeze batches if you're not going to use them right away. Or take them out and feed the ducks!

Ideas for Shaped Sandwich Themes

  • General shapes - hearts, stars, flowers, squares, circles, ovals, hexagons, clouds
  • Animals, birds and insects
  • Princess shapes - crowns, tiaras, dress, Disney Princess cutters
  • Fairy shapes - stars, wands, wings, butterflies, treasure chest
  • Pirate shapes - skull, pirate ship, pirate hat, large coins, treasure chest, parrot, flag
  • Party shapes - cake, cupcake, balloon, candle, present
  • Movie and TV shapes - be creative here! If there are no cookie cutters available from the show or film, use shapes associated with it. For example, alien, planet or star for Doctor Who; apple, wolf or chess piece for the Twilight Saga; playing card, rose, heart, club, spade, diamond, cat for Alice in Wonderland
  • Seasonal shapes - change the shapes in your child's lunchbox month by month! Strawberry for July, pumpkin for October, Christmas Tree for December, egg for March or April, snowman for January, sun for August and so on!

Heart Shaped Sandwich

The easiest place to start is with a simple shape. A heart shape is lovely for little girls! You could carry on the theme with a red filling, such as jam, and top with half a strawberry.

Or go for a ham and tomato filling and top with half a tomato - the more heart-shaped the better!

Shaped Sandwiches for a Kids Bento Lunch

Photo courtesy of Flickr Creative Commons, author Sakurako Kitsa

Bento is a boxed meal, that is art as well as a healthy meal. Originating in Japan, it consists of a healthy lunch in a box, made to resemble cute characters in a cute setting.

You can find out more about Kawai (cute) Bento here on Squidoo, at The Kawai Bento Club!

Make faces, characters, people, animals and anything else that grabs your imagination out of a sandwich, and build an entire lunchbox around them! For example, use fruit and vegetables as rocks, bushes and other landscape features to accompany an animal sandwich.

You can buy Bento boxes to put the lunch in, which have divided sections in which to put the different elements of your Bento meal.

Toasted Shaped Sandwiches

Fun with Toast!

You can also have fun with toasted sandwiches too, so you can experiment with hot fillings as well as cold! Think melted cheese and ham, roasted vegetables... yum!

These grilled chocolate hazelnut heart sandwiches with strawberries look delicious. They don't just have to be for the kids - these would be perfect for Valentine's Day!
